| 1 | Association between orofacial granulomatosis and Crohn's disease in children:Systematic review显示文摘AIM:To review pediatric cases of orofacial granulomatosis(OFG),report disease characteristics,and explore the association between OFG and Crohn’s disease.METHODS:We conducted a systematic review according to the PRISMA guidelines.We searched Medline,LILACS,Virtual Health Library,and Web of Knowledge in September 2013 for cases of OFG in the pediatric age range(<18 years),with no language limitations.All relevant articles were accessed in full text.The manual search included references of retrieved articles.We extracted data on patients’characteristics,disease characteristics,association with other diseases,and treatment.We analyzed the data and reported the results in tables and text.RESULTS:We retrieved 173 reports of OFG in children.Mean age at onset was 11.1±3.8 years(range:2.0-18years).Prevalence in males was significant higher than in females(P<0.001),with a male:female ratio of 2:1.Gastrointestinal signs or symptoms were present in 26.0%of children at the time of OFG diagnosis.Overall,70/173(40.4%)children received a concomitant diagnosis of Crohn’s disease.In about half(51.4%)of the cases the onset of OFG anticipated the diagnosis of Crohn’s disease,with a mean time between the two diagnoses of 13.1±11.6 mo(range:3-36 mo).Overall,21/173(12.1%)of the children with OFG had perianal disease,while 11/173(6.4%)had a family history of Crohn’s disease.Both perianal disease and a family history of Crohn’s disease were significantly associated with a higher risk of Crohn’s disease diagnosis in children with OFG[relative risk(RR)=3.10,95%confidence interval(CI):2.46-3.90;RR=2.74,95%CI:2.24-3.36,P<0.0001 for both).Treatment of OFG included steroids(70.8%of children)and other immunosuppressive drugs(42.7%),such as azathioprine,thalidomide and infliximab.CONCLUSION:High prevalence of Crohn’s disease in children with OFG suggests that OFG may be a subtype of Crohn’s disease. | Marzia Lazzerini Matteo Bramuzzo Alessro Ventura | 2014 | World Journal of Gastroenterology2014,20,23: | 2 |
| 2 | Role of tristetraprolin phosphorylation in paediatric patients with inflammatory bowel disease显示文摘BACKGROUND Intestinal inflammation and epithelial injury are the leading actors of inflammatory bowel disease(IBD),causing an excessive pro-inflammatory cytokines expression.Tristetraprolin(TTP),an mRNA binding protein,plays a role in regulating the inflammatory factors,recognizing specific sequences on the 3’untranslated region of cytokine mRNAs.TTP activity depends on its phosphorylation state:the unphosphorylated TTP degrades pro-inflammatory cytokine mRNAs;on the contrary,the phosphorylated TTP fails to destabilize mRNAs furthering their expression.The phospho-TTP forms a complex with the chaperone protein 14-3-3.This binding could be one of the factors that promote intestinal inflammation as a cause of disease progression.AIM To assess if TTP phosphorylation has a role in paediatric IBD.METHODS The study was carried out on a cohort of paediatric IBD patients.For each patient enrolled,a specimen of inflamed and non-inflamed colonic mucosa was collected.Furthermore,the experiments were conducted on macrophages differentiated from blood samples of the same patients.Macrophages from healthy donors’blood were used as controls.Co-immunoprecipitation assay and immunoblotting analyses were performed to observe the formation of the phospho-TTP/14-3-3 complex.In the same samples TNF-αexpression was also evaluated as major factor of the pro-inflammatory activity.RESULTS In this work we studied indirectly the phosphorylation of TTP through the binding with the chaperone protein 14-3-3.In inflamed and non-inflamed colon mucosa of IBD paediatric patients immunoblot assay demonstrated a higher expression of the TTP in inflamed samples respect to the non-inflamed;the coimmunoprecipitated 14-3-3 protein showed the same trend of expression.In the TNF-αgene expression analysis higher levels of the cytokine in inflamed tissues compared to controls were evident.The same experiments were conducted on macrophages from IBD paediatric patients and healthy controls.The immunoblot results demonstrated a high expression of both TTP and co-immunoprecipitated 14-4-3 protein in IBD-derived macrophages in comparison to healthy donors.TNF-αprotein levels from macrophages lysates showed the same trend of expression in favour of IBD paediatric patients compared to healthy controls.CONCLUSION In this work,for the first time,we describe a relation between phospho-TTP/14-3-3 complex and IBD.Indeed,a higher expression of TTP/14-3-3 was recorded in IBD samples in comparison to controls. | Alessia Di Silvestre Marianna Lucafo Letizia Pugnetti Matteo Bramuzzo Gabriele Stocco Egidio Barbi Giuliana Decorti | 2019 | World Journal of Gastroenterology2019,25,39: | 1 |
| 3 | Pediatric stricturing Crohn's disease显示文摘Crohn’s disease(CD)is a chronic inflammatory disease of the digestive tract.The incidence of pediatric CD is increasing and is currently 2.5-11.4 per 100000 world-wide.Notably,approximately 25%of children with CD develop stricturing CD(SCD)that requires intervention.Symptomatic stricturing diseases refractory to pharmacological management frequently require non-pharmacological interventions.Non-pharmacological therapeutic strategies include endoscopic balloon dilatation,stricturoplasty,and surgical resection of the strictured seg-ment.However,strictures tend to recur postoperatively regardless of treatment modality.The lifetime risk of surgery in patients with childhood SCD remains at 50%-90%.Thus,new and emerging strategies,advanced diagnostic tools,and minimally invasive approaches are under investigation to improve the outcomes and overall quality of life of pediatric patients with SCD. | Alessandro Boscarelli Matteo Bramuzzo | 2024 | World Journal of Gastroenterology2024,30,12: | 0 |
